POTTER CAST ITS SPELL AT U.S. BOX OFFICE

HARRY POTTER has worked its magic on the U.S. box office chart once again, opening with a spell-binding gross of $125.1 million (£83.4 million).
Harry Potter And The Deathly Hallows - Part 1, scored the franchise’s best debut to date, ahead of 2005’s Goblet of Fire, which took $102.7 million (£68.47 million) in its first weekend of release.
The seventh Potter film raked in a whopping $24 million (£16 million) from midnight showings alone when it opened across America on Thursday night (18Nov10).
The stellar figures toppled animated hit Megamind from number one - the Brad Pitt and Will Ferrell-voiced film slips to two with $16.2 million (£10.8 million), while Denzel Washington’s Unstoppable takes third place with $13.1 million (£8.73 million).
Russell Crowe’s new thriller The Next Three Days scrapes into the top five at five with an opening take of $6.8 million (£4.5 million), behind comedy Due Date at four with $9.2 million (£6.13 million).
